I have a series of rows with a number of columns. Each row has a different
day within the same month in one of the columns. Activity Data goes into the
second column. When I enter the date I must enter the day and the month to
assure the row reads 22 July. If I just enter 22 the cell defaults to
January. Is there a way to have the cell default to the current month without
having to enter the month as well as day?
